QT5串口通信(Hex格式传输)资源文件介绍
资源概述
本资源文件提供了基于QT5的串口通信实现,特别针对Hex格式数据传输进行了优化。通过该资源,用户可以轻松实现上位机与下位机之间的串口通信,并能够对下位机的幅值、频率等参数进行调制。
功能特点
- QT5框架:基于QT5开发,提供了强大的图形界面和串口通信支持。
- Hex格式传输:专门针对Hex格式数据进行处理,确保数据传输的准确性和稳定性。
- 参数调制:支持对下位机的幅值、频率等参数进行实时调制,满足不同应用场景的需求。
使用说明
- 环境配置:
- 确保已安装QT5开发环境。
- 配置好串口设备,确保上位机与下位机之间的物理连接正常。
- 编译与运行:
- 下载本资源文件,解压后进入项目目录。
- 使用QT Creator打开项目文件,进行编译和运行。
- 操作步骤:
- 启动程序后,选择对应的串口设备。
- 通过界面输入需要调制的参数(如幅值、频率等)。
- 点击“发送”按钮,将参数以Hex格式传输至下位机。
注意事项
- 请确保串口设备的波特率、数据位、停止位等参数与下位机一致。
- 在传输过程中,避免频繁插拔串口设备,以免影响通信稳定性。
适用场景
本资源适用于需要通过串口进行数据传输和参数调制的各类应用场景,如工业控制、嵌入式系统调试等。
联系我们
如有任何问题或建议,欢迎通过邮件或GitHub Issues与我们联系。